About me

I am a Licensed Professional Counselor, licensed in Arizona. I have been practicing for sixteen years and own a counseling practice in Surprise, AZ. I am also approved as a clinical supervisor in AZ and work with both interns and associate counselors as they pursue degrees in counseling and acquire hours toward independent licensure. I find it very rewarding to help give back to the future generation of mental health practitioners. I am a native of WI but have called AZ my home since 2006.

I specialize in individual, couples, and family counseling. I also focus on adolescent and young adult issues and have extensive experience in this area. As a bio-psycho-social-spiritual counselor, I believe in treating the whole person. I work from a Cognitive Behavioral, Dialectical Behavior Therapy, Acceptance/Commitment Therapy, and Family Systems approach to counseling. Psychotherapy requires an active effort and commitment from the client, this is important in order to most effectively identify areas of concern and desired treatment goals. Counseling is an exploration of deep, personal life issues and areas of one's life that may have been buried for any number of reasons.
